Novice Barrel Horse Rule!

If your horse has won a Ladies or Junior barrel race in any Rodeo Association, or

Placed 3 times in a Novice barrel race, then it is

No longer a Novice Horse in any Rodeo Association

Your horse can not compete in this event at Black River Rodeo

Due to some Cowboys un acceptable behaviour at previous events Police

and Liquor Licensing Officers have stipulated New Rules.

Security have requested all Rider Parking inside the Grounds to the

right as you enter the Stock Gate. This means if you are not Carrying Stock

or you are not a Worker then you do not proceed past this point (look for signs)

All others who have Horses or Stock Trucks proceed as normal.

Workers enter as normal, this new area is an attempt to control bad behaviour

by some riders who smuggle alcohol in and want to party all night long.

All the new restrictions on Alcohol policing have been introduced by Police and

Liqour Licensing Officers as a direct result of these few Cowboys behaving badly.

Security will Patrol and any un ruly behaviour will be asked to leave the grounds

Refusal to leave constitutes an offence and Police may become involved.

Image below shows new parking / camping area for All Riders without Stock on.

Due to tougher Licensing Laws

All patrons entering the 18 + Licensed Area

will have to wear a wrist band.

Persons over 18 will be issued a Red band

This is so Security and Licensing Branch Officers can ID

any underage persons consuming alcohol.

Any person under 18 years found with Alcohol will be escorted from the

Licensed Area along with their Responsible Adult companion.

No Alcohol will be allowed inside the Rodeo Grounds in 2010

Any and all Alcohol must be consumed in the Licensed Area

The Licensed Area is on the Hill at the bar, any competitor found

consuming alcohol on the grounds outside the Licensed Area

will not be permitted to park inside the grounds at any future event.

No electric fences allowed in the Caravan Park area please.

There are small children in the caravan park!!!!!!!!!!!!

Ample room in the next paddock for fences etc no problems

Free power is provided in the next paddock

Power sites in Caravan Park area $5 per float per night, rodeo night only

$25 per night for powered sites after the rodeo

Paddock stays by request

No entry on Friday night to the grounds unless

you are carrying stock or have your own horses on board.

No camping in the Caravan Park area on Friday night

Limited parking in Caravan Area Saturday night only

provided your horses are tied up to the Float (no fences)

There is no restriction to using available yards for your horses

provided they are not required for Rodeo Stock.

Any person not complying with rules will have to park

outside the grounds and no future nominations will be

accepted by the Committee for that person.
